[Progress on microbial glyceride biosynthesis and metabolic regulation in oleaginous microorganisms]
Bo Liu1, Yan Sun, Yong-hong Li
1Division of Biotechnology, Dalian Institute of Chemical Physics, Chinese Academy of Sciences, Dalian 116023, China.
Abstract:
Oleaginous microorganisms are small portion of organisms that have ability to accumulate lipids over 20% of their biomass. These species can transform renewable material into microbial oil with similar fatty acid composition to that of plant-based oil. Some organisms may also produce glycerides with high content of poly-unsaturated fatty acids. Therefore, microbial lipids are considered as potential oil resource. Summarized here are some features of oleaginous species and recent developments on their biosynthetic machinery and metabolic regulation mechanism.
